Detailsinfo

A vulnerability, which was classified as problematic, was found in GitLab Enterprise Edition up to 17.9.6/17.10.4/17.11.0. This affects an unknown code block of the component Content Security Policy Handler. The manipulation with an unknown input leads to a cross site scripting vulnerability. CWE is classifying the issue as CWE-79. The product does not neutralize or incorrectly neutralizes user-controllable input before it is placed in output that is used as a web page that is served to other users. This is going to have an impact on integrity. The summary by CVE is:

An issue has been discovered in GitLab EE that allows for cross-site-scripting attack and content security policy bypass in a user's browser under specific conditions, affecting all versions from 16.6 before 17.9.7, 17.10 before 17.10.5, and 17.11 before 17.11.1.

The weakness was published by joaxcar as 521718. The advisory is shared at gitlab.com. This vulnerability is uniquely identified as CVE-2025-1763 since 02/27/2025. The exploitability is told to be easy. It is possible to initiate the attack remotely. It demands that the victim is doing some kind of user interaction. Neither technical details nor an exploit are publicly available. MITRE ATT&CK project uses the attack technique T1059.007 for this issue.

The vulnerability scanner Nessus provides a plugin with the ID 237585 (GitLab 16.6 < 17.9.7 / 17.10 < 17.10.5 / 17.11 < 17.11.1 (CVE-2025-1763)), which helps to determine the existence of the flaw in a target environment.

Upgrading to version 17.9.7, 17.10.5 or 17.11.1 eliminates this vulnerability.
